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Impresión (https://www.clubdelphi.com/foros/forumdisplay.php?f=4)
-   -   Impresión por puerto serial (https://www.clubdelphi.com/foros/showthread.php?t=53922)

Milu 04-03-2008 22:07:45

Impresión por puerto serial
 
:confused: Hola a todos... bueno pues bien les planteare mi problema y espero que alguien pueda ayudarme a encontrar una manera de darle solución. Actualmente contamos con un sistema que esta conectado por el puerto serial con DB25 a una Impresora de matriz de punto Epson LQ-511, cada vez que un evento se produce, se imprime una línea en dicha impresora, ahora bien, lo que yo necesito hacer es quitar la impresora y en su lugar guardar esos datos en un archivo de texto por día. La manera de conectar la PC también sería por puerto serial DB25.

Espero que alguien en el foro tenga alguna pista de como solucionar esto y me pueda ayudar.

Saludos y Gracias de antemano,
Milu ;)

FGarcia 04-03-2008 22:37:14

mmmm...No entendi muy bien pero aqui va mi interpretacion:
1. Tienes un Dispositivo (hardware) que actualmente esta conectado a una impresora serie
2. Necesitas quitar esa impresora y conectar una PC
3. En la PC ejecutar un sistema de captura de datos que te guarde en un archivo o BD.

¿es asi?

Milu 04-03-2008 23:48:08

Correcto!!!!
 
Efectivamente!!!! Es así como lo explicas... creo que no he sido muy clara pero lo has entendido correctamente.

FGarcia 05-03-2008 00:08:02

ok.

Entonces necesitas un componente para hacer uso del puerto serie. Existen varios de pago y free. En lo personal uso la biblioteca CPortLib de Djan Cernilla. Esta la encuentras en Sourceforge. Existe tambien Asyn Pro tambien la encuentras ahi.

Supongo que el dato a recibir es una cadena de longitud fija y tal vez con un caracter terminador. Te remito a este hilo en el mensaje #4. (Algun dia encontrare como le hacen para direccionar a esas respuestas especificas)

Espero te sirva.

Milu 05-03-2008 00:32:29

Muchas Gracias FGarcia, ahora mismo revisare el link que me indicas para tratar de entender un poco más este tema.

cestradar 25-06-2008 19:16:01

Cita:

Empezado por FGarcia (Mensaje 270678)
ok.

Supongo que el dato a recibir es una cadena de longitud fija y tal vez con un caracter terminador. Te remito a este hilo en el mensaje #4. (Algun dia encontrare como le hacen para direccionar a esas respuestas especificas)

Cada mensaje en un hilo están numerados, solo das clic en el número y copia el enlace para usarlo en el hipervínculo :p

Saludos


La franja horaria es GMT +2. Ahora son las 20:41:28.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i